About Birjhutola Village

Birjhutola is a mid sized village in Mohla tehsil, in the district of Rajnandgaon, Chhattisgarh. The Census of India 2011 recorded a population of 526, made up of 236 males and 290 females. That works out to a sex ratio of about 1,229 females per 1000 males. The village covers 312.32 hectares hectares. Its pincode is 491666, shared with the other villages in the same post office area.
